Pay it Forward initiative to help smaller firms navigate cashflow crisis

By Enterprise Nation - 19th March 2020

Enterprise Nation has teamed up with Crowdfunder to enable small businesses to pre-sell their services now on a promise to their customers that they can redeem them later.

Small businesses face the potential of a sharp downturn in income due to COVID-19. In response, we’ve launched Pay it Forward to help smaller firms navigate the looming cashflow crisis and provide support and advice.

Through the Pay if Forward campaign small businesses can:

  • Set up a Pay it Forward campaign to pre-book things like meals, a room for the night or a ticket to an event based on a promise to deliver in the future. Crowdfunder will cover all platform and transaction fees
  • Bring in match-funding from large corporates based on their campaign
  • Seek specific financial support from their local authority and central government

Over the past week, the number of small businesses getting in touch to start Crowdfunder campaigns and accessing support through Enterprise Nation has risen sharply.

Enterprise Nation founder Emma Jones said the Pay it Forward initiative will help galvanise support behind the UK’s 5.9 million small firms.

“We've pledged to offer a package of support and guidance to help keep them afloat in these unprecedented times. Traditional shops on the high street may need help setting up online sales. The vast majority will need support with cashflow. Some may need to consider diversifying.

“We'll be offering training and the latest information on how to access government support, all in one place. We must hold our nerve and move forward together. Pay It Forward is a brilliant and practical way to coordinate targeted support," she added.

The focus is on supporting those on our High Streets or hit by the hospitality ban, but it's open to all businesses.

Rob Love, founder and CEO of Crowdfunder, is encouraging consumers to support their local businesses during this tough time.

“This is a really difficult time for everyone and there are lots of different things people are worried about, including their jobs. One thing people can do if they can afford it is to support local businesses. Through Pay it Forward, we are committed to throwing Crowdfunder’s resources behind keeping business alive through this crisis.”
